G53270004 32.768 kHz Crystal Equivalent & Substitute Parts
Part Overview
The Diodes Incorporated G53270004 is a 32.768 kHz tuning fork crystal in 4-SMD flat lead package with 12.5pF load capacitance and 65 kOhms ESR. This part is discontinued at DiGi Electronics, necessitating identification of functionally equivalent alternatives from active manufacturers. Substitute parts must maintain identical electrical specifications and mechanical compatibility to ensure direct board-level replacement without circuit redesign.
Substiute Parts
Key Parameters
| Parameter | Value |
|---|---|
| Frequency | 32.768 kHz |
| Frequency Tolerance | ±20ppm |
| Load Capacitance | 12.5pF |
| ESR (Equivalent Series Resistance) | 65 kOhms |
| Operating Mode | Fundamental |
| Operating Temperature Range | -40°C to 85°C |
| Package / Case | 4-SMD, Flat Leads |
| Mounting Type | Surface Mount |
| Moisture Sensitivity Level | 1 (Unlimited) |
Substitute Part Grouping Explanation
Substitution is determined by strict equivalence across electrical and mechanical parameters. The primary substitution criteria are:
Critical Parameters (Must Match Exactly):
- Frequency: 32.768 kHz
- Frequency Tolerance: ±20ppm
- Load Capacitance: 12.5pF
- ESR: 65 kOhms
- Operating Temperature: -40°C to 85°C
- Package: 4-SMD, Flat Leads
- Mounting: Surface Mount
Secondary Considerations:
- Physical dimensions (length, width, height)
- RoHS compliance status
- Moisture sensitivity level
- Product status (active vs. discontinued)
Substitute parts are grouped into two categories:
Group 1 - Direct Electrical Equivalents (12.5pF Load Capacitance):
- TXC CORPORATION 9H03200413
- TXC CORPORATION 9HT7-32.768KDZF-T
- EPSON MC-146 32.7680KA-A0:PURE SN
- EPSON MC-146 32.7680KA-A0:ROHS
- EPSON MC-146 32.7680KA-A3:PURE SN
- EPSON MC-146 32.7680KA-A3:ROHS
- EPSON MC-146 32.7680KA-A5:PURE SN
Group 2 - Load Capacitance Variant (9pF Load Capacitance):
- TXC CORPORATION 9HT7-32.768KAZC-T
- TXC CORPORATION 9HT7-32.768KBZC-T
- TXC CORPORATION 9HT7-32.768KDZC-T
Group 2 parts differ in load capacitance specification (9pF vs. 12.5pF) and require circuit evaluation before substitution.

Engineering Selection Recommendations
For Direct Replacement (No Circuit Modification Required):
Select from Group 1 parts with 12.5pF load capacitance. All Group 1 substitutes maintain electrical and mechanical equivalence to the G53270004. EPSON MC-146 series parts offer the highest inventory availability (1,217 to 66,791 units) and active product status. TXC CORPORATION 9H03200413 provides an alternative with 30,300 units in stock.
RoHS Compliance Consideration:
All substitute parts maintain ROHS3 compliance equivalent to the original G53270004. Selection between PURE SN and ROHS variants depends on existing supply chain requirements and soldering process specifications.
For Load Capacitance Variants (9pF):
Group 2 parts (TXC CORPORATION 9HT7 series with 9pF load capacitance) differ from the original specification. These parts are suitable only if circuit design permits load capacitance adjustment or if application requirements allow 9pF operation. Circuit evaluation is required before implementation.

Frequently Asked Questions (FAQ)
Q: Can I use a 9pF load capacitance crystal as a substitute for the 12.5pF original?
A: Load capacitance affects crystal oscillation frequency and circuit stability. The 9pF variants (Group 2) operate at different electrical characteristics than the 12.5pF specification. Substitution requires circuit analysis and may necessitate tuning capacitor adjustment. Direct replacement without circuit modification is not supported.
Q: What is the difference between PURE SN and ROHS variants in the EPSON MC-146 series?
A: Both variants meet ROHS3 compliance. The designation indicates solder finish specification. Selection depends on your manufacturing process and supply chain requirements. Electrical performance is identical.
Q: Are all Group 1 substitutes pin-compatible with the G53270004?
A: Yes. All Group 1 parts share identical package specification (4-SMD, Flat Leads) and physical dimensions compatible with the original footprint. Direct board-level substitution is supported without layout modification.

Q: Does moisture sensitivity level differ between substitutes?
A: All parts, including the original G53270004, specify MSL 1 (Unlimited), indicating no moisture sensitivity restrictions. Storage and handling requirements are equivalent across all substitutes.
Q: Can I mix different substitute manufacturers on the same board?
A: Yes. All Group 1 substitutes meet identical electrical and mechanical specifications. Mixed sourcing from TXC CORPORATION and EPSON is supported if supply constraints require it.
